What do you guys think about putting the lighter 07 throttle on an 05. I would like to because the 05 throttle gets tiring after a few hard laps..i have to train my forearms so much..so i was wondering if any one has done this and if so what all needs to change?

jshtex
10-30-2006, 08:02 PM
I wasn't aware there was a difference in the throttle. But the problem is the spring in the FCR carb, not the thumb throttle itself. They may have changed that on the 07 but if they did I haven't heard anything about it, and changing the throttle assy. won't help that.

Search on the carb spring mod on any of the yfz sites and you should find some answers that will help. If you can't find anything hit me up on a pm and I will tell you what we did to fix ours. My son runs two hour xc races and it used to be a big problem.

put a honda thumb throttle on it off a 400ex , the angle is much more comfortable, it puts it closer to the bar not way down off the bar and awkward like the yfz, you will have to splice the two wires for the "tors" system together and tuck them under the hood, or the yfz will not run if you don't. We have an ex throttle on our 04 yfz and it does put the thumb in a better position at WOT, but it doesn't really help with how hard it is to push. For that you have to alter the spring in the carb.

parkers30
11-01-2006, 08:53 AM
Doing BOTH is what really will completely remove the problem. I put the EX throttle on and still had problems, took it off and did the carb spring still had problems, Combine the two and you will be happy
